Technically, the manual is a treasure trove for the "right to repair" movement. It includes comprehensive circuit schematics that trace the path of an analog signal from the DIN inputs through the pre-amplification stages and onto the magnetic tape. For a technician, the most fascinating section is often the alignment procedure. It describes the delicate dance of using an oscilloscope and a frequency test tape to calibrate the Dolby noise reduction and bias levels. These pages turn a broken thrift-store find into a high-fidelity instrument, teaching the user the relationship between electricity and magnetism.
